REGIONAL YOUTH MANAGEMENT<br />

The <strong>regional</strong> youth management installed in South-West Styria in March 2012 should in<br />

particular contribute to the implementation of the <strong>regional</strong> <strong>strategy</strong>.<br />

In order to <strong>regional</strong>ly connect youth work, there are focal points in each of the seven greater<br />

regions in Styria. They coordinate actions referring to the six fields of action according to the<br />

strategic direction “children and youth work 2020”. They operate at the (<strong>EU</strong>-)<strong>regional</strong><br />

management. Models with youth-relevant institutions are worked out in strategic cooperation<br />

with political bodies and also together with young people.<br />

The overall aim is to strengthen youth work in the region and to understand their offers as<br />

socio-pedagogical field of action in addition to the upbringing by parents, school education and<br />

professional training. Furthermore, “youth” should already play an important factor in the<br />

planning phase of different <strong>regional</strong> issues and children and young people should be included<br />

until the decision phase. After all, central services of departments of youth work should be used<br />

in the region according to the needs and target groups. Finally, the <strong>regional</strong> youth management<br />

is concerned with lobbying on site through public relations. An important area of activity is<br />

therefore the connection of youth work among itself and the connection with politics and<br />

administration.<br />
